      @@bmcagent It's a chef response, rather than a father response. The food was made with certain taste in mind and to get that taste all the variables need to be close to perfect. You can see this a lot in high-end restaurants, food is made with a correct way to eat and the servers will tell you the exact way to eat it in order to maximize the taste -- the chef's vision of the taste, at least. I think it's a habit chefs pick up when they're really deep and finally understand that they're truly good at what they do and there's nothing wrong with that. It's their dish, they've spent a lot of time and effort to be able to create such a dish and I think that deserves the respect of eating it how it was made to be eaten.

    Chef really knows his mangoes. Carabao mangoes from the Philippines, most notably those from Guimaras Island are in the Guinness book of world records for being the sweetest mango in the world and they are also the kind served in the White House. As my grandmother was from that island, I have been spoiled on it since I was a child, thanks for the appreciation, chef!

      Actually it really isn't. Now, don't get me wrong, Chef Susur is an amazing cook, but this combo is a match made in heaven and it's actually a bit more common and reasonable than you think. Mango and chicken is a very normal combination in some parts of the world, and in Asian cuisine things like chicken satay and other dishes incorporate peanuts with chicken. Then mango and peanuts is also a frequent combo if you look up recipes, so it stands to reason all of these ingredients go together.
